Key Factors Influencing Gambling Metrics
Several key factors are influencing gambling metrics for this game. Firstly, team form and head-to-head records provide valuable insights into potential outcomes. Both teams have had their share of ups and downs this season, but recent trends show promising signs for an intense battle.
Injuries are another critical aspect affecting betting lines. Any last-minute changes to team rosters can significantly impact odds, as key players' availability can alter a team's dynamics and strategies.
Lastly, goaltending matchups often sway bettors' opinions. A stellar goalie can be the difference-maker in tight games, making it essential to consider who will be guarding the nets for both teams when placing bets.
